This Porsche 911 Was Made With Quadricycle,Cardboard,Plastic Pipe And Duct Tape


This life-size model of a Porsche 911 was built by Austrian artist, Hannes Langeder, using a cardboard, plastic pipe, duct tape and a two-man quadricycle.

The pedal-powered sports car dubbed the Ferdinand GT3 RS can carry a driver and one passenger.

It weighs just 100kg ,has two sets of handlebars to steer, a working brake and headlights and is even road legal in Austria.
